Crime & Safety in San Leandro, CA

Detailed crime statistics, safety scores, and law enforcement data.

San Leandro has a violent crime rate of 503 per 100,000 residents, 32% above the national average of 380. This breaks down to aggravated assault at 169.4 per 100,000, robbery at 313.4, rape at 19.9. The murder rate is 0.0 per 100,000 (below the national rate of 6.3). Property crime stands at 4,546 per 100,000, 132% above the U.S. average. This includes larceny/theft at 3,257, burglary at 415, vehicle theft at 874 per 100,000 residents. The county recorded 43 fatal traffic crashes. Overall, San Leandro receives a safety grade of F.
